Believe me, you'll want the expensive winches if you plan on using it any. The cheaper ones get a bit of mud in them and they break or jam. The motor doesn't last on them either. Warn makes the best from what I have seen. They are great if you go off-roading often, as they will save you a lot of time (no more dragging out the come-alongs, straps and chains). Especially if you go alone a lot. Make sure that you buy one rated for your vehicles weight and have it attached directly to the frame (some people like to attach a hitch to the front and use that, so the winch can be removed). Also, make sure you get a good winch cover.

The Broncos? No way! The late 60's/ early 70's Blazers were. Stronger stock axel with better gearing, more torque, stronger frame, lower center of gravity. I mean, it has gotten to the point where it is hard to find one that hasn't been lifted already they were so great. We used to have three of them, the best IMHO was a '68 that you could remove not just the rear roof, but the cab roof for regular sand riding was fun. It was front wheel/ selectable 4 wheel drive, which is an excellent off-roading combo. It also had a pre-emmissions engine that really "had some balls" to it. The Jeep wranglers love to tip over unless you put wider axels in them and the BII's were simply horrible.
